STANFORD INT'L: Officers Don't Want to Testify in Lloyd's Case
--------------------------------------------------------------
Former Stanford Financial Group executives -- Chief Investment
Officer Laura Pendergest-Holt, Chief Accounting Officer Gilbert
Lopez, and Global Controller Mark Kuhrt -- shouldn't be forced to
testify at an insurance-coverage trial about their roles in an
alleged US$7 billion fraud run by Robert Allen Stanford before a
criminal trial can be held, Laurel Brubaker Calkins at Bloomberg
News reports, citing the defendants' lawyer Lee Shidlofsky.

The report relates the former officials said in a court filing
that Lloyd's of London is trying to "place the civil cart before
the criminal horse" in their lawsuit against the underwriters.

As reported in the Troubled Company Reporter-Latin America on
November 26, 2009, Caribbean Net News said that Mr. Stanford and
his former executives sued Lloyd's of London for defense costs.
The report related that Lloyd's had advanced some legal fees under
a directors and officers policy but the insurer sent a letter on
Nov. 16 declining to extend coverage for beyond August 27.
According to Bloomberg News, Lloyd's of London said that the
admission made by former Stanford International Bank Limited
Chief Financial Officer, James "Jim" Davis when he pleaded guilty
relieves the insurance syndicate of the obligation to pay defense
costs for Mr. Stanford and his codefendants.  The report related
that Lloyd's lawyers told U.S. District Court Judge David
Hittner that the statements reveal criminal activity that takes
the defendants actions outside the terms of their directors' and
officers' insurance coverage.

Mr. Shidlofsky, Bloomberg News says, said that the attempt by
Lloyd's to force the executives to testify and provide written
answers to justify their activities forces them into "a
constitutional Hobson's choice" over their right against self-
incrimination, said their lawyer.  The report relates Mr.
Shidlofsky said that anything the executives say under oath in the
insurance case could be used against them in the criminal case.
Yet if they invoke their Fifth Amendment right not to testify, the
judge in the insurance case can legally infer that they're guilty
and may rule against their insurance claim, which they say is
their only source of funds to pay defense lawyers, he added,
Bloomberg states.

Mr. Shidlofsky, the report notes, said that the insurance dispute
shouldn't be decided until after the criminal trial, when the
Lloyd's policies give the underwriters the right to sue for
reimbursement of any funds spent defending guilty individuals.

                 About Stanford International Bank

Domiciled in Antigua, Stanford International Bank Limited --
http://www.stanfordinternationalbank.com/-- is a member of
Stanford Private Wealth Management, a global financial services
network with US$51 billion in deposits and assets under management
or advisement.  Stanford Private Wealth Management serves more
than 70,000 clients in 140 countries.

On February 16, 2009, the United States District Court for the
Northern District of Texas, Dallas Division, signed an order
appointing Ralph Janvey as receiver for all the assets and records
of Stanford International Bank, Ltd., Stanford Group Company,
Stanford Capital Management, LLC, Robert Allen Stanford, James M.
Davis and Laura Pendergest-Holt and of all entities they own or
control.  The February 16 order, as amended March 12, 2009,
directs the Receiver to, among other things, take control and
possession of and to operate the Receivership Estate, and to
perform all acts necessary to conserve, hold, manage and preserve
the value of the Receivership Estate.

The U.S. Securities and Exchange Commission, on Feb. 17, charged
before the U.S. District Court in Dallas, Texas, Mr. Stanford and
three of his companies for orchestrating a fraudulent, multi-
billion dollar investment scheme centering on an US$8 billion
Certificate of Deposit program.

A criminal case was pursued against him in June before the U.S.
District Court in Houston, Texas.  Mr. Stanford pleaded not guilty
to 21 charges of multi-billion dollar fraud, money-laundering and
obstruction of justice.  Assistant Attorney General Lanny Breuer,
as cited by Agence France-Presse News, said in a 57-page
indictment that Mr. Stanford could face up to 250 years in prison
if convicted on all charges.  Mr. Stanford surrendered to U.S.
authorities after a warrant was issued for his arrest on the
criminal charges.

The criminal case is U.S. v. Stanford, H-09-342, U.S. District
Court, Southern District of Texas (Houston). The civil case is SEC
v. Stanford International Bank, 3:09-cv-00298-N, U.S. District
Court, Northern District of Texas (Dallas).

FIDEICOMISO FINANCIERO: Moody's Assigns 'Ba1' Rating on Class A
---------------------------------------------------------------
Moody's Latin America has assigned a rating of Aaa.ar (Argentine
National Scale) and of Ba1 (Global Scale, Local Currency) to the
Class A Fixed Rate and Floating Rate Debt Securities of
Fideicomiso Financiero Supervielle Creditos Banex XXXVII issued by
Deutsche Bank S.A. - acting solely in its capacity as Issuer and
Trustee.

Moody's also assigned ratings of Ba1.ar (Argentine National Scale)
and Caa1 (Global Scale, Local Currency) to the Class C Fixed Rate
Securities; and ratings of Caa2.ar (Argentine National Scale) and
Caa3 (Global Scale, Local Currency) to the subordinated
Certificates.

                       The Securitized Pool

The rated securities are payable from the cash flow coming from
the assets of the trust, which is an amortizing pool of
approximately 21,176 eligible personal loans denominated in
Argentine pesos, with a fixed interest rate, originated by Banco
Supervielle, in an aggregate amount of ARS80,001,870.

These personal loans are granted to pensioners that receive their
monthly pensions from ANSES (Argentina's National Governmental
Agency of Social Security - Administracion Nacional de la
Seguridad Social).  The pool is also constituted by loans granted
to government employees of the Province of San Luis.  Banco
Supervielle is the payment agent entity and automatically deducts
the monthly loan installment directly from the employee's paycheck
and pensioner's payment.

                            Structure

Deutsche Bank S.A. issued three classes of Debt Securities (Class
A Fixed Rate Securities, Floating Rate Securities and Class C
Fixed Rate Securities) and one class of Certificates, all
denominated in Argentine pesos.

The Class A Fixed Rate Debt Securities will bear a fixed interest
rate of 11.75%.  The Floating Rate Debt Securities will bear a
BADLAR interest rate plus 352 basis points.  The Floating Rate
Debt Securities' interest rate will never be higher than 20% or
lower than 12%.  The Class C Fixed Rate Securities will bear a
fixed interest rate of 19.50%.

Overall credit enhancement is comprised of subordination: 65% for
the Class A Fixed Rate Debt Securities, 15% for the Floating Rate
Securities and 5% for the Class C Fixed Rate Securities.  In
addition the transaction has various reserve funds and excess
spread.

                         Rating Rationale

Moody's considered the credit enhancement provided in this
transaction through the initial subordination levels for each
rated class, as well as the historical performance of
Supervielle's portfolio.  In addition, Moody's considered factors
common to consumer loans securitizations such as delinquencies,
prepayments and losses; as well as specific factors related to the
Argentine market, such as the probability of an increase in losses
if there are changes in the macroeconomic scenario in Argentina.

These factors were incorporated in a cash flow model that takes
into account all the relevant features of the transaction's assets
and liabilities.  Monte Carlo simulations were run, which
determines the expected loss for the rated securities.

In assigning the rating to this transaction, Moody's assumed a
triangular distribution for losses centered around the most likely
scenario of 10%.  Also, Moody's assumed a triangular distribution
for the prepayments centered around a most likely scenario of 20%.

Moody's also considered the risk that a disruption in the flow of
payments from ANSES or the Government of San Luis to pensioners
and employees respectively, could severely affect the performance
of the pool.  Moody's believes that the ratings assigned are
consistent with this risk.

Finally, Moody's also evaluated the back-up servicing arrangements
in the transaction.  If Banco Supervielle is removed as servicer,
Deutsche Bank S.A. (Argentina) will be appointed as the back-up
servicer.

SYNCORA HOLDINGS: Unit Completes Remediation Plan
-------------------------------------------------
Syncora Holdings Limited's wholly owned subsidiary, Syncora
Guarantee Inc. has completed its remediation plan sufficient to
meet its minimum statutory policyholder surplus requirements and
address previously announced short and medium term liquidity
issues.  The remediation plan included purchases of certain of
SGI's guaranteed exposures, monetization of certain of its
illiquid assets, receipt of a partial pre-payment of a surplus
note from its wholly owned subsidiary Syncora Capital Assurance
Inc. and various other loss remediation and restructuring actions.

Syncora also announced that, as required by a supplemental order
issued by the New York Insurance Department on June 17, 2010, SGI
has provided, and the NYID has approved, SGI's plan for the
payment of new claims as they become due in the ordinary course of
business and for the payment of claims accrued and unpaid since
April 26, 2009 (the date after which SGI was ordered by the NYID
to suspend claims payments until it had eliminated its impairment
to its statutory capital and returned to compliance with minimum
statutory capital).

In accordance with the Plan, SGI will commence making claim
payments on regularly scheduled payment dates occurring on or
after July 21, 2010.  Current claims will be paid in full on their
regularly scheduled payment dates as they occur on or after
July 21, 2010.  Accrued and unpaid claims from and including
April 26, 2009 to and including July 20, 2010 will be paid over a
six month period:

   (i) up to twenty percent (20%) of the aggregate outstanding
       unpaid amount of the accrued claims for a given transaction
       (measured on July 21, 2010) shall be paid on the first
       payment date occurring on or after July 21, 2010; and

  (ii) up to forty percent (40%) of the aggregate outstanding
       unpaid amount of the accrued claims for a given transaction
       (measured on July 21, 2010) shall be paid on each
       succeeding payment date, with the complete payment of these
       accrued claims expected to be made on or before January 21,
       2011.

Information with respect to accrued claims payments will be posted
from time to time on http://www.syncora.com/ Bondholders of SGI
wrapped RMBS securities may also be able to obtain claims payment
information from bond trustee reports.

Finally, Syncora also announced that while SGI's loss reserve
analysis is still ongoing, it now expects SGI to report statutory
surplus as of June 30, 2010, in line with, or in excess of, the
US$104.1 million reported as of March 31, 2010.  Syncora notes,
however, that this is a preliminary estimate and SGI's actual
statutory policyholder surplus reported for the second quarter may
differ.

CONSTRUTORA NORBERTO: Reaches Agreement With Ecuador
----------------------------------------------------
Ecuador's government reached an agreement with Construtora
Norberto Odebrecht SA to end all disputes stemming from a 2008
conflict over the construction over a hydroelectric plant, Nathan
Gill at Bloomberg News reports, citing Ecudor's state news
service, Andes.

According to the report, citing Andes' interview with Strategic
Sectors Minister Jorge Glas, Odebrecht SA will make a
"transactional" payment for operation delays at Ecuador's San
Francisco hydroelectric plant, carry out necessary repairs,
guarantee its work for five years and train employees in how to
operate the dam.

As reported in the Troubled Company Reporter-Latin America on
October 8, 2009, Reuters said President Correa expelled Odebrecht
SA in September and seized the company's installations over a
disputed hydroelectric dam that the government says was badly
built.  The report related that the company later offered to
comply with the government's demands for reimbursement of damages
in a last ditch effort to keep US$800 million worth of contracts
with the government.  In an October 1 report, Reuters disclosed
that after Ecuador expelled the firm, it sent troops to seize
US$800 million worth of projects, including an airport, two
hydroelectric plants and a rural irrigation project.  Mr. Correa
also threatened not to pay back a US$200 million loan from Brazil
linked to Odebrecht SA, Reuters added.

              About Construtora Norberto Odebrecht

Construtora Norberto Odebrecht SA is a Latin American engineering
and construction company fully owned by the Odebrecht Group, one
of the 10 largest Brazilian private groups.  Construtora Norberto
is the world's largest builder of hydroelectric plants, of
sanitary and storm sewers, water treatment and desalination
plants, transmission lines and aqueducts.  The Group's main
businesses are heavy engineering and construction based in Rio de
Janeiro, Brazil, and Braskem S.A., its chemicals/petrochemicals
company, based in Sao Paulo, Brazil.

AIR JAMAICA: Trinidadian Travel Agents Cautious on Deal
-------------------------------------------------------
Another group in Trinidad and Tobago is expressing reservation
about the Caribbean Airlines Limited and Air Jamaica Limited deal,
RadioJamaica reports.   The report relates that the Travel Agents
Association believes that the takeover is not a good one, despite
a statement to the contrary by Finance Minister Winston Dookeran.

According to the report, TAA President Wayne Rodriguez said that
the Air Jamaica routes which were sold to Caribbean Airlines are
not profitable and deemed to be high risk due to intense
competition.  The report relates Mr. Rodriguez added that
competition will further increase with Jamaica's open skies
agreement.

Mr. Rodriguez, the report notes, has called for the report and
findings of the committee which reviewed the Caribbean
Airlines/Air Jamaica deal to be made public.  RadioJamaica
discloses that Caribbean Airlines has responded to Mr. Rodriguez's
concerns stating that while there are challenges ahead due to the
state of the global airline industry it made the right choice in
entering the deal with Air Jamaica.

As reported in the Troubled Company Reporter-Latin America on
June 23, 2010, Trinidad and Tobago Caribbean Airline will acquire
Air Jamaica for US$50 million and operate six Air Jamaica aircraft
and eight of its routes.  Jamaica got a 16% stake in the merged
operation, with CAL owning 84%.

LONG POND: Farmers Demand Firm to Take Their Sugar Cane Harvests
----------------------------------------------------------------
Mark Cummings at Jamaica Observer reports that Cane Farmers in
Trelawny and St. James are demanding that Long Pond Sugar
Company's management accept their canes next crop, during the
closure of the sugar processing plant.

"We are demanding that the canes be taken to Long Pond and ground
as usual, and the juice then taken to another factory for
processing . . . and that is our demand," the report quoted Allan
Rickards, the chairman of the All Island Jamaica Cane Farmers'
Association, as saying.  "If what we want is not in place, we will
not sell them one stick of cane again," he warned, the report
relates.

As reported in the Troubled Company Reporter-Latin America on
July 21, 2010, RadioJamaica said that the Sugar Industry Authority
has been asked to investigate the extended closure of the Long
Pond which was divested by the government a year ago.  The report
related that questions have been raised about the firm's state of
affairs which is likely to remain closed for several months.

The Observer notes that Mr. Rickards argued that the proposal for
Long Pond to mill the canes during the closure of the factory is
feasible and would not be more expensive than the cost of
transporting it to the Monymusk Sugar factory in Clarendon.

Meanwhile, the report relates that Mr. Rickards pointed out that
the cane farmers' proposal would save the jobs of scores of
factory workers employed to the Long Pond factory, who would
otherwise be out of work during the closure of the facility.

COZUMEL CARIBE: Drop in Tourists, Devaluation Cue Ch. 15 Filing
---------------------------------------------------------------
Cozumel Caribe SA, a Mexican provider of tourism services at a
beachfront hotel in Cozumel, filed for Chapter 15 bankruptcy
protection Tuesday before the U.S. Bankruptcy Court for the
Southern District of New York.  Jacqueline Palank at Dow Jones
Daily Bankruptcy Review reports Cozumel Caribe blamed its
bankruptcy filing on the "drastic" drop in foreign tourists
visiting the Hotel Park Royal Cozumel, from where the company
operates.

"The recent world recession and crisis in the Mexican tourism
sector has brought about a reduction in the flows of cash required
to cover the costs and expenses of operating tourism-related
businesses," Agustin Garcia Bolanos Cacho, chairman of Cozumel
Caribe's board of directors, said in court papers, according to
Dow Jones.

The report continues that the crisis Mr. Cacho was referring to
includes the devalution of the Mexican peso and last year's H1N1
flu epidemic.  Mr. Cacho also noted that more tourists were
staying home in light of rampant drug violence, the topic of man
recent U.S. news reports.

Dow Jones reports the company said that although it took such
emergency steps as reducing its staff and operating costs,
negotiating better trade conditions with its suppliers and trying
to create new business plans, it found itself strapped for cash
when its lenders decided to withhold funds.  According to
Bloomberg, Cozumel Caribe reported more than US$100 million in
debts and assets of more than US$10 million in its bankruptcy
petition.

VITRO SAB: Noteholders Reject Restructuring Proposal
----------------------------------------------------
The Steering Group for the Ad Hoc Committee of Vitro Noteholders
(the Steering Group) has rejected the latest restructuring
proposal made by VITRO, S.A.B. de C.V., which forms the basis of
Vitro's announced "consent solicitation" to holders of the Senior
Notes  (the Vitro Proposal).

The Steering Group is comprised of holders, or investment advisors
to holders, of more than US$500 million of Vitro's Senior Notes
due 2012, 2013, and 2017 (collectively, the Senior Notes) issued
by Vitro, S.A.B. de C.V.  Vitro has been in default under the
Senior Notes for more than 15 months, having failed to make
scheduled bi-annual interest payments On February 1, 2009, May 1,
2009, August 1, 2009, November 1, 2009, February 1, 2010, and
May 1, 2010.  Moreover, the Senior Notes were accelerated by
holders of the Senior Notes and/or the indenture trustees for such
notes earlier this year -- which makes the full amount of the
Senior Notes (approximately US$1.2 billion principal amount) plus
accrued and unpaid interest immediately due and payable by Vitro
and its more than 50 Mexican and U.S. subsidiary guarantors of the
Senior Notes.

Since the initial default by Vitro in February 2009, certain
members of the Steering Group have urged Vitro to engage in a
thoughtful, deliberate restructuring process that will maximize
recoveries for holders of the Senior Notes.

Notably, the Vitro Proposal continues to undervalue the financial
condition of Vitro's business and its ability to satisfy claims of
holders of the Senior Notes.  The Vitro Proposal (and the
unsupported consent solicitation) is intended to redistribute
value away from Vitro's creditors to its shareholders (including
controlling family member shareholders).  As a result, the
Steering Group reserves all its rights and is reviewing the
exercise of appropriate remedies and options to protect holders of
the Senior Notes.

LIZ CLAIBORNE: To Exit Branded Outlet Stores in U.S. & Puerto Rico
------------------------------------------------------------------
Following a comprehensive review, Liz Claiborne Inc. plans to exit
its Liz Claiborne branded outlet stores in the United States and
Puerto Rico.  As a result of this decision, the Company expects
the meaningful operating losses related to this business to be
eliminated in early 2011 when this action is anticipated to be
completed.  The Company's other outlet stores in the United States
and Puerto Rico for its Juicy Couture, Lucky Brand, Kate Spade and
Kensie brands are not impacted by this decision.

William L. McComb, Chief Executive Officer of Liz Claiborne Inc.,
said: "With the launches of the Liz Claiborne brand at JCPenney
and Liz Claiborne New York at QVC -- both next month -- we're
announcing today that we will be exiting our 87 Liz Claiborne
branded outlet stores in the United States and Puerto Rico, the
majority of which will be exited in the coming months."

Mr. McComb continued, "A number of factors precipitated this
decision.  Our current fleet of Liz Claiborne branded outlet
stores was originally designed and leased to handle clearance for
many brands in our portfolio -- an outdated consumer proposition
and one that no longer makes economic sense, given the vast
changes we have made to our portfolio and business strategy over
the past three years."

Mr. McComb concluded, "In addition, our corporate strategy
allocates the majority of our capital dollars to our retail-based
Direct Brands, while leveraging a stable of Partnered Brands for
additional revenue generation and to help support our growth
opportunities across the Company.  Considering the capital
efficient, licensing-oriented model for the Liz Claiborne brand,
our organizational energy and resources are better used to support
successful and profitable businesses at JCPenney and QVC."

In connection with this action, the Company currently estimates
that it will incur non-cash impairment charges of approximately
$7.0 million in the second quarter of 2010 and may incur
additional non-cash charges in future periods.  The Company also
expects to record cash charges related to lease terminations and
severance and is in the process of determining these cash charges.
The Company will provide more comments on this process during its
second quarter earnings conference call, which is scheduled for
August 5th at 10am.

DFL CARIBBEAN: Fitch Affirms Issuer Default Rating at 'BB'
----------------------------------------------------------
Fitch Ratings affirms these ratings for DFL Caribbean Holdings
Limited and its subsidiary, Development Finance Limited:

DFL Caribbean Holdings Limited

  -- Long-term Issuer Default rating at 'BB';
  -- Short-Term IDR at 'B';
  -- Individual rating at 'D';
  -- Support rating at '3'.

Development Finance Limited

  -- Long-term Issuer Default Rating at 'BB';
  -- Short-term IDR at 'B';
  -- Individual rating at 'D';
  -- Support rating at '3'.

Fitch also downgrades DFL's preferred stock rating to 'B-' from
'B+'.  The Rating Outlook for DFL is Stable.

DFL's long-term IDR is underpinned by Fitch's view that there is
moderate probability of support, which is reflected in the '3'
support rating, from DFL's owners in the event of need.  The
largest shareholders are RBTT (owned by Royal Bank of Canada) with
31%, the Government of Trinidad and Tobago with 28%, the European
Investment Bank with 8.5%, and the Inter-American Investment
Corporation with 8.5%.  DFL's focus on lending to SMEs and
microfinance appears consistent with policy goals of the
government, the EIB and IIC.  Fitch considers potential support to
be institutional in nature, thus there is no rating floor
assigned.

The Individual rating, which measures standalone financial
strength, reflects exposure concentrations, a large level of
impaired loans and operations in riskier markets counterbalanced
by DFL's solid capital ratio and long-term funding structure.
Given its policy related lending focus, DFL's financial measures
may not be comparable to those of typical banks and other
financial institutions.

Under Fitch's criteria, ratings of preferred stock and other
hybrid instruments are based on an institution's standalone
financial strength as reflected in the Individual rating.  With
this in mind, the downgrade of DFL's preferred stock rating
reflects aforementioned concerns combined with declining financial
performance in 2009.

The long-term IDR could be affected if Fitch's view of the
probability of support changes.  Any upside to the long-term IDR
or Individual rating is constrained by DFL's small size, limited
market position and credit concentration risk.  A downgrade of the
Individual rating or a further downgrade of the preferred stock
rating could occur in the event of significant operating losses
and impairment of capital.

Established in 1970, DFL converted to a holding company structure
in 2007 under parent company, DFL Caribbean Holdings Limited.
Subsidiaries of this holding company are Development Finance
Limited, DFLSA Incorporated, Caribbean Development Capital
Limited, and Caribbean Microfinance Trinidad and Tobago and CDN
Management Services Limited.  Development Finance Limited is by
far the largest component of the group.  This unit focuses on
lending to SMEs for a variety of industries in T&T and other
countries in the region.
